The Economist reports that artificial intelligence development has triggered a geopolitical arms race reminiscent of Cold War dynamics, with major nations competing for AI dominance and technological supremacy. The competition raises concerns about accelerated development cycles, reduced safety oversight, and the potential for destabilizing geopolitical consequences as countries rush to gain AI advantages.
